MediEvil is an action-adventure game developed by SCE Cambridge Studio and published by Sony Computer Entertainment. Players control the resurrected skeleton knight Sir Daniel Fortesque as he fights zombies, demons, and undead armies through gothic-horror themed stages. Known for its dark comedy, distinctive art direction, and exploration-focused level design, it remains a cult favorite and one of the most memorable PlayStation classics.

The game uses a third-person perspective and sends players through villages, graveyards, castles, and underground crypts. Combat is centered on melee weapons, with additional tools and projectiles becoming available as progress is made. Each stage usually combines combat, key hunting, switch puzzles, and hidden collectibles before the next area opens. Players must manage health, weapons, and supplies while balancing exploration and action.

Sir Daniel Fortesque

The undead protagonist, a badly remembered knight given a second chance to prove his heroism.

Zarok

The evil sorcerer who raises the dead and serves as the main antagonist.

Explore every corner of the map, since many supplies, weapons, and secret routes are tucked away off the main path. Against groups of enemies, keep moving and use wide attacks or terrain to avoid getting surrounded. Clear nearby threats before solving puzzles so you are not interrupted mid-sequence. Save stronger weapons for elite enemies and bosses instead of wasting them on common foes.
